How they compare
Liechtenstein currently reports 6,763 against 6,572 in Germany, a difference of 191.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 11 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Liechtenstein ahead.
Germany ranks 6th and Liechtenstein ranks 5th of 193 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Germany averaged higher in 1 and Liechtenstein in 1.
